2010-05-04 6 views
0

Je câbler fournisseur de dialogue Shadowbox à mes liens ou bouton comme ceci:Réglage de dialogue modal JS à la taille de la fenêtre du navigateur

<%=Html.ActionLink(Resources.Localize.Routes_WidgetsEdit, "Edit", Model.ContentType.ToString(), 
                new {slug = Model.Slug, modal = true}, 
                new 
                { 
                 rel = "shadowbox;height=600;width=700", 
                 title = Resources.Localize.Routes_WidgetsEdit, 
                 @class = "editWidget" 
                })%> 

Comme vous pouvez le voir, les valeurs de la taille de dialogue sont hardcoded. Je veux que ces deux valeurs dépendent de la taille actuelle de la fenêtre du navigateur, mais pas entièrement. Je voudrais qu'ils soient comme 80% ou 90% pour cent.

Comment puis-je calculer ceci en JavaScript?

Répondre

3

Vous pouvez utiliser jquery pour cela:

$(window).width(); 
$(window).height(); 
Questions connexes